# DepthPilot Environments

Quick orientation for plugin authors: DepthPilot, our queue-depth autoscaler, runs in three environments — sandbox, canary, and prod. Sandbox is the only place your plugin can safely spam scale events, so test there first. Canary mirrors prod traffic from the Fennwick cluster at 5%. The sandbox environment currently ships with the following settings.

config for yahof-tajop:
zorath:
  pin: 7493
  metrics_host: metrics.zorath.tolvaqsys.internal
  tenant: praiel
  seal: seal_fd9cd4f1

INTERNAL MEMO — Finance Team Only

Re: Term Sheet from Caldrey Systems

Caldrey's revised term sheet arrived Tuesday. Key points: a three-year supply commitment, volume rebates tiered at 8% and 12%, and an exclusivity clause covering the Velmora product line. Lena Harwick has flagged the exclusivity language as potentially restrictive given our pipeline with other partners. Please model cash impact under both tiers before Friday's review. Our position going into negotiations is noted below.

board note of kahag-baguf: The finance team signed off on a budget of $419.2 million for Project Gorvan.

Welcome to the Pairline matching service team. You'll notice occasional latency spikes in match assignment; most trace back to garbage-collection pauses in the JVM-based scorer. We tune heap sizes quarterly, and the runbook covers safe GC flag changes. Don't adjust flags in production without review. If you hit a pause-related incident during your first rotation, reach out.

billing contact of yawig-tawif = briath_belax_praok@urlaqsys.internal